1. Mighty Dog Parks
Chicago boasts a myriad of dog parks, yet some remain hidden in plain sight. One remarkable location is the Wiggly Field Dog Park in Lincoln Park, renowned for its spacious grounds and friendly atmosphere. This gem not only features separate enclosures for large and small dogs but also has a delightful pond for your pup to splash around in during the warmer months. The park’s community spirit is palpable, often hosting dog-focused meet-ups that further encourage socialization among both pets and their owners. Regular participation can enhance your dog’s social skills while you enjoy the camaraderie of fellow dog enthusiasts.
Do not overlook the Montrose Dog Beach, which provides a unique blend of sandy shores and bustling city life. This incredible space allows dogs to roam freely along the lakefront, with ample opportunities for fetch and frolicking in the water. With amenities such as on-site dog wash stations and plenty of shaded areas, Montrose Beach is a perfect midday escape, fostering a love for outdoor play and the invigorating beauty of Lake Michigan.

6. Pro Tips for Exploring
To make the most of your adventures in Chicago with your dog, a few helpful tips can go a long way. Firstly, always check for the latest information about leash laws and restrictions at various locations to ensure a smooth experience. Many parks and cafes offer designated dog-friendly areas or specific hours that require your dog to remain leashed, making it essential to stay informed about the best practices for pet owners.
Additionally, consider visiting during off-peak hours to enjoy a more relaxed environment. Weekday afternoons often provide a quieter experience at popular parks and cafés, allowing your dog to socialize without overwhelming crowds. Packing plenty of water and snacks for both you and your pet ensures everyone remains hydrated and energized. Frequently Asked Questions
- Are all Chicago parks dog-friendly? While many parks offer off-leash areas for dogs, it’s important to check specific park rules regarding leash laws, designated zones, and operating hours.
- Can I bring my dog to cafes and restaurants in Chicago? Many cafes in Chicago welcome dogs in outdoor seating areas, but it’s advisable to call ahead and confirm their pet policy.
- What vaccinations do I need for my dog to visit dog parks? Most dog parks require dogs to be up-to-date on vaccinations, including rabies and distemper. Always ensure your pet is healthy and well-socialized before visiting.
- How can I find upcoming dog-friendly events in Chicago? Local community centers, dog advocacy groups, and social media platforms are excellent resources for staying informed about upcoming dog-friendly events and activities.
